1. Plastic scorch: Plastic scorch is a common quality defect in plastic extrusion process. Its main performance is: the temperature is super high; the die has a large amount of smoke, strong irritating smell, and bursting sound when it is severe; extrusion There are coke particles in the plastic layer; there are continuous bubbles in the rubber joint; the main reasons are:
1) The temperature control is too high to reach the thermal degradation temperature of the plastic;
2) The screw has not been cleaned for a long time, and the accumulated burnt material is extruded with the molten plastic;
3) Heating or downtime is too long, so that the plastic in the barrel is decomposed by heat for a long time;
4) The temperature control instrument is out of control or misaligned, causing pyrolysis;
5) The extruder cooling system is not opened, causing the material to shear friction and overheat. Therefore, during the extrusion process, it should be strengthened to check whether the heating and cooling system work normally; the setting of the extrusion temperature should be determined according to the process requirements and the rotation speed of the screw; the temperature is controlled reasonably, and the extrusion system is cleaned regularly.
2, the plasticization of the extrudate is poor. In the above, the plasticization problem has been mentioned in the temperature control requirements. The general plasticization is mainly manifested as: the extrusion layer has a suede-like shape; the plastic surface is black, dull, and Small cracks; the extruded layer has obvious seams at the glue; the main reasons are:
1) The temperature control is too low, especially the nose part;
2) Other plastic particles of different properties are mixed in the insulating or sheathing material;
3) The screw is too fast to plastic, and the plastic is not completely plasticized;
4) There are quality problems in the plastic itself. For the above reasons, attention should be paid to the rationality of extrusion temperature control; the quality of the materials to be used should be confirmed; the extrusion speed should not be pursued blindly; the storage of raw materials should be strengthened, especially in the plastic drying process; To enhance extrusion pressure and screw backflow.
3. There are pores or bubbles in the section of the extrusion layer, which are mainly caused by:
1) The temperature control is too high (especially the feed section);
2) The plastic is damp and has moisture;
3) Parking for a long time, the plastic is not excluded;
4) The natural environment has high humidity;
5) The water or vapor content in the core is too high.
For the above reasons, the temperature of each section of the screw should be reasonably controlled; the materials used should be pre-dried in advance; the requirements of strict process operation should be improved, and the ability to judge the plasticization degree of plastics should be improved; attention should be paid to the production environment and storage conditions of materials.
